Does Converse use real leather?

Does Converse use real leather?

Converse shoes are typically made from cotton canvas and rubber. Some styles also use real leather and suede.

What material is Converse made of?

Canvas and Polyester Manufacturing Both canvas and polyester are materials that must be manufactured in order to make Converse. Canvas is made out of woven cotton, often with chemicals added. Polyester is made from a combination of many chemicals. These two materials are made in India and China in the Nike factories.

Are leather Converse comfortable?

The leather isn’t stiff or heavy feeling, nor does it feel like that cheapo thin leather. It just feels like quality flexible material. As for comfort, support, and sizing the uppers are more comfortable than the cloth and everything else is pretty much exactly the same as normal canvas ones.

What kind of leather are Converse made out of?

But at the same time, if we said all Converse are made out of leather then we would also be wrong. The truth is various Converse styles are made out of different materials with the most common being canvas, leather, suede and synthetic rubber.

Why are Converse shoes bad for your feet?

But let’s face it — Converse sneakers are not very well made. Water seeping through if you walk in the rain. They lack arch support and the bottom of your foot hurts if you walk with them all day. Worse still, it falls apart after a year of wear.

Are converse considered athletic shoes?

1. They were originally athletic shoes . The Converse All-Star debuted in 1917 as an athletic sneaker. It quickly became the number one shoe for basketball, then a relatively new sport (basketball was invented by James Naismith in 1891, but the NBA wasn’t founded until 1946 ).

What is the history of Converse shoes?

The history of Converse shoes started during the early part of the 20th century. The company became one of the most successful footwear businesses in the world by the middle of the century. In 1917, the Converse All-Star basketball shoe was introduced and began to be worn by Chuck Taylor. Chuck Taylor was a basketball player who helped promote the shoes, which eventually bore his name.
